Viva Energy and Saunders complete SAF infrastructure project at Brisbane’s Pinkenba terminal

Viva Energy Australia and engineering contractor Saunders International have reached a major milestone in Australia’s s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) sector, with the near-completion of a new SAF bulk storage tank at Viva Energy’s Pinkenba Terminal in Brisbane. The $4.93 million project, delivered ahead of schedule, will strengthen Viva Energy’s capacity to supply the aviation industry […]
Technip Energies selects Gpi Tanks XL for the construction of 22 stainless steel storage tanks for the SkyNRG SAF project in Delfzijl

Gpi Tanks XL has been selected by Technip Energies for the construction of 22 stainless steel storage tanks for the SkyNRG project in Delfzijl. A contract has been signed between both parties for the development of a s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) plant, a facility that represents an important step in the decarbonisation of the aviation […]
CSG tops €100M revenue with Resource Chemicals acquisition

The acquisition adds over 200 new customer relationships to CSG and enhances its distribution and technical capabilities. Chemical Solutions Group (CSG), an independent Irish chemicals company, has acquired UK-based Resource Chemicals, significantly expanding its presence and capabilities in the UK chemicals market. This acquisition brings more than 200 established customer relationships into CSG and adds […]
Alfa Laval launches TS45 semi-welded heat exchanger

Alfa Laval has announced the launch of the TS45, its largest semi-welded plate heat exchanger to date, designed to meet growing demands for high-capacity, high-pressure heat transfer across energy transition, industrial, and energy efficiency applications. Unveiled in Lund, Sweden in May 2026, the TS45 expands Alfa Laval’s semi-welded portfolio into duties traditionally served by shell-and-tube […]
